Position Summary

The Clinical Research Nurse Practitioner would function as a co-leader within the Research Division of the Psychiatry Department. Possession of strong organizational and communication skills,
attention to detail, knowledge of regulatory processes and protections for human subjects in
research, as well as skills in the conduct of clinical research, research writing, and care of
psychiatric patients are necessary for this role. Understanding of the resources and skills within
the Research Division and being able to blend these with the strengths of the Department is also
key.
